Pair of Nickel Plated Brass Fleur de Lis Wall Sconces
$ 1,400
-
Tear Sheet Print
- BoardAdd to Board
-
-
Description
originally candle sconces these 2 arm sconces have been electrified. They have a scrolling fleur de lis design.
-
More Information
Period: 1950-1979 Condition: Excellent. Excellent electrical condition, some natural wear / patina to nickel finish Number of Pieces: 2-3 Styles / Movements: Classical, Other Incollect Reference #: 160206 -
Dimensions
W. 15 in; H. 18 in; D. 4 in; W. 38.1 cm; H. 45.72 cm; D. 10.16 cm;
